Costs

If you're looking to have an ADHD assessment on your own or through the NHS the costs could be high. However, a diagnosis is essential for getting the treatment you need. The NHS is swamped, and waiting times are long. private adhd assessment for adults near me clinics can diagnose you quicker, but they're expensive. It is crucial to compare costs and benefits prior to deciding which option to choose.

If you choose to take the private route, it is best to consult a psychiatrist with experience diagnosing adults. They are knowledgeable about the various forms of ADHD in adults and are trained to screen for co-morbidities, like depression. They can also provide advice and refer to medications if required. In London they will charge between PS500 and PS1,200 for an assessment. Titration is usually billed separately.

Private ADHD assessments can be extremely expensive, however some clinics will give you the option of payment plans or insurance for the cost of an assessment. It's best to check the conditions and terms of your insurer to determine whether they cover ADHD assessments. If you do not have insurance you can consult your GP to make an NHS referral. You may also request a private assessment yourself.

Our research showed that only one out of four major private healthcare firms will pay for an ADHD private assessment. This is Bupa. The other three, Axa PPP, Aviva and Vitality Health, have terms and conditions that state that they don't provide treatment for ongoing or persistent mental health issues.

Waiting at various times

In certain areas, NHS patients face long waits for a diagnosis of ADHD. In reality, some patients have been waiting for seven years to receive an assessment, according to a study conducted by the charity ADHD Action. It is thought that the cause of the delay is because the NHS is flooded with requests for an assessment. The problem has been made worse by the pandemic which has led to the shortage of staff in mental health services.

The first step to get an ADHD diagnosis is to visit an GP or a doctor who is familiar with the condition and can recommend you to an appropriate specialist. While GPs may admit that you may suffer from ADHD but they are not qualified to determine the cause. It is recommended to use this site to print a support letter from ADHD UK to give to your GP. The letter includes the quotes from NICE guidelines, which say that only a specialist is able to diagnose ADHD.

Insurance

If you have medical insurance that is private, it's worth checking whether your insurance policy will cover an ADHD assessment. According to This Is Money, only two of the four major providers offer coverage: Aviva and Bupa. Others either won't pay for tests or require an GP referral. This is a problem as it takes a long time to receive an NHS diagnosis, and the average patient waits more than three months prior to seeing their doctor.

Private ADHD assessments are the best option but they could cost thousands of dollars. A comprehensive diagnosis typically requires an appointment with a psychiatrist consultant, and includes a thorough report that can be sent to your GP. The assessment may include treatment options including medications. In addition, the consultant will look at any other psychiatric issues that may be present.
